Wedding Cake Dilemma

June 17, 2011 By Korena in the Kitchen 11 Comments

Inspiration cake from Project Wedding

My good friend Markianna is getting married in August and she has asked me to make her wedding cake. I’m very excited and have been making all kinds of plans and doing wedding cake research – how to stack it, decorate it, move it, cut it… It’s a small wedding (only about 55 people) and the “inspiration cake” (above) is quite simple and rustic, so baking and decorating it should be fairly straight-forward.

It’s not like I have to make a 7-tiered cake to feed 360 (really, Martha has DIY instructions for this!):

Or paint a stained glass design on it:

Or pipe swirls and grape clusters all over it:(This one is made by Margaret Braun, who is a cake superstar. I have her book. It is AMAZING.)

Thank goodness for that.

No, for me, the overwhelming part is not the making or decorating of the cake. The overwhelming part is deciding on what kind of cake to make. The bride and groom have given me free-reign in the flavour department (one less thing for them to worry about, and apparently I’m “the expert”), but of course now I am paralysed with indecision about what flavours to choose. So, people of the internet, I am relying on you: please tell what kind of cake I should make!

Keeping in mind that I want the cake to look pretty when sliced (ie, colour contrast) and also that I want the outer layer of frosting to be white (I think!), the combinations that I have come up with are as follows:

1) Lemon cake with raspberry compote filling and cream cheese frosting (or plain white buttercream?)

2) Butter cake with caramel and chocolate fillings and vanilla buttercream frosting (or maybe chocolate?)

3) Coconut cake with chocolate filling and white buttercream frosting (or 7-minute frosting?), decorated with shredded coconut curls

4) Chocolate cake with mocha filling and vanilla buttercream frosting (or maybe chocolate?)
